社区
Android
帖子详情
packagemanager 怎么获得实例?
small_tu
2012-06-02 03:33:48
我想获取系统已经安装的包的信息,也知道用packagemanager来获取。在activity,service等中知道怎么获取。现在我想在后台的某个方法里获取包信息。packagemanager应该在什么里来获取实例?
...全文
130
1
打赏
收藏
packagemanager 怎么获得实例?
我想获取系统已经安装的包的信息,也知道用packagemanager来获取。在activity,service等中知道怎么获取。现在我想在后台的某个方法里获取包信息。packagemanager应该在什么里来获取实例?
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
1 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
RDroid
2012-06-02
打赏
举报
回复
可以在程序启动时,把Context实例传给你的后台工具类,以获取packagemanager
比如
class Util{
static void setUpContext(Context context){
.....
}
}
Package
Manager
获取安装的应用列表
通过`Context.get
Package
Manager
()`方法,我们可以
获得
当前上下文的`
Package
Manager
`
实例
,这通常是Activity或Service。 要获取系统安装的所有应用,我们主要依赖`
Package
Manager
`的`getInstalled
Package
s(int ...
package
Manager
得到系统应用包名打开应用程序
1. 获取 `
Package
Manager
` 对象:在任何Android组件(如Activity)中,我们可以调用 `get
Package
Manager
()` 方法来获取到 `
Package
Manager
` 的
实例
。 ```java
Package
Manager
pm = getApplicationContext()....
使用
Package
Manager
获得
应用信息
实例
方法
下面我们将深入探讨如何使用`
Package
Manager
`来获取应用信息,并通过
实例
代码进行说明。 首先,要获取`
Package
Manager
`的
实例
,我们通常在Activity或Service中使用`get
Package
Manager
()`方法。例如: ```java ...
Package
Manager
相关例子
首先,你需要获取到`
Package
Manager
`的
实例
,然后通过`Intent`传递APK的文件路径,启动安装过程。 2. **查询应用信息**: `query
Package
s()`方法允许开发者查询设备上已安装的应用信息。你可以通过包名、标签或者...
安卓Andriod源码——安卓调用系统闹钟及获取所有软件信息.zip
1. 获取
Package
Manager
实例
:同样地,通过`Context.get
Package
Manager
()`方法可以
获得
Package
Manager
的
实例
。 2. 获取所有应用列表:调用`
Package
Manager
.getInstalled
Package
s()`方法,可以得到一个
Package
Info对象...
Android
80,493
社区成员
91,383
社区内容
发帖
与我相关
我的任务
Android
移动平台 Android
复制链接
扫一扫
分享
社区描述
移动平台 Android
android
android-studio
androidx
技术论坛(原bbs)
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章